Bitcoin Mining: A Introductory Guide

Wiki Article

Bitcoin extraction can seem difficult at first, but the fundamental concept is relatively simple to grasp. Essentially, diggers use specialized computers to verify deals and add new sections to the Bitcoin blockchain. This process requires solving cryptographic puzzles, and the first digger to solve the puzzle gets to include the new block and is rewarded with newly generated Bitcoin and transaction fees. The hardware used are often Application-Specific Integrated Circuits (ASICs), which are designed specifically for this function, leading to a considerable energy consumption. Understanding Blockchain Technology and its Impact

Blockchain system is rapidly attracting attention globally. At its heart , it’s a decentralized record that immutably records data across several computers . Unlike conventional systems, no sole entity oversees the information ; instead, it's confirmed by a group of users . This mechanism makes it remarkably transparent and impervious to tampering. The implications are far-reaching , impacting industries such as banking , chain management , and balloting mechanisms.

Decentralized copyright Security: Hazards and Alleviation Approaches

Despite blockchain systems offers a high level of assurance, it's completely immune to vulnerabilities. Frequent blockchain concerns encompass 51% exploits, where a controlling entity gains control over the system, and smart contract errors that can be hacked. Additionally, private key compromise remains a major issue. To lessen these issues, measures including robust consensus protocols, formal validation of smart contracts, multi-signature accounts, and rigorous security assessments are essential. Ongoing vigilance and adjustment to emerging threats are also paramount for maintaining the security of blockchain networks.
